    Getting There

    Car

    If you are driving, start from the center of Zakopane. Head southwest on Krupówki Street towards Gubałówka Hill. Follow the signs for Gubałówka or ‘Na Gubałówkę’, which will lead you to the road that ascends the hill. There is a parking area near the top where you can leave your car. From the parking area, walk towards 'Na Gubałówkę 4', which is the address for Pomnik Turysty, located just a short walk from the parking.

    Public Transportation

    Take a local bus or a minibus from the main bus station in Zakopane to Gubałówka. Buses to Gubałówka are frequent. Ask the driver to let you know when you reach the stop for Gubałówka. From there, it is a short walk to Pomnik Turysty located at 'Na Gubałówkę 4'. Be sure to check the bus schedule for return times if you plan to come back to Zakopane.

    Cable Car

    For a scenic option, take the Gubałówka Cable Car from Zakopane. The cable car station is located at the end of Krupówki Street. Purchase a ticket at the station (costs around 20-30 PLN one way). Once you reach the top, you can take a short walk to Pomnik Turysty at 'Na Gubałówkę 4'. Enjoy the beautiful views of the Tatras along the way.

    Discover more about Pomnik Turysty

    The Tourist Monument in Zakopane is an inspiring landmark dedicated to the adventurous spirit of tourists who visit the breathtaking Tatra Mountains. Located at the foot of Gubałówka, this impressive structure serves not only as a tribute but also as a fantastic viewpoint. Visitors flock here to capture stunning photographs against the dramatic backdrop of the mountains, creating lasting memories of their journey. As you approach the monument, you'll be struck by its artistic design, which symbolizes the harmony between nature and human exploration. The surrounding area is alive with the vibrant culture of Zakopane, known as the winter capital of Poland. This popular tourist destination offers an array of outdoor activities, from skiing and snowboarding in the winter to hiking and mountain biking during the warmer months. The Tourist Monument serves as a perfect starting point for your adventures in the Tatra Mountains, offering easy access to various trails and pathways that wind through this stunning landscape. Additionally, the monument is conveniently located near local eateries and shops, allowing you to indulge in traditional Polish cuisine or pick up souvenirs to remember your visit.
